Does salt dissolve in pregnant urine?
Nothing in a person’s urine reacts with salt to indicate pregnancy, according to scientific evidence. Even before the development of contemporary pregnancy tests, salt-based tests were uncommonly used.

Why is my sugar not dissolving?
It should be noted that if you add too many sugar cubes to the cup of water, the water may become saturated with the solute and the sugar cubes may not dissolve completely. In this scenario, some of the sugar will dissolve while the remainder will collect at the bottom of the cup in a solid state.

What is difference between blood sugar and urine sugar?
You can independently check the amount of sugar in your urine. Typically, having sugar in your urine indicates extremely high blood sugar levels. Blood sugar levels of 10 mmol/L (180 mg/dL) and above are typically the only levels at which the extra sugar in the bloodstream is eliminated through the kidneys and detectable in urine.

Why does my pee fizz in baking soda?
There is also some science at work here. Sodium bicarbonate is another name for baking soda. Since it reacts with the majority of acids, the fizzing, if it happens, is the result of a chemical reaction between the base of baking soda and the acid in your urine. Anything from eating specific foods to being dehydrated can cause your urine to become acidic.
Does the baking soda pregnancy test actually work?
Acids and baking soda interact, causing some acids to bubble and fizz. The test’s underlying premise is that a pregnant woman’s urine will change in pH, or acidity, depending on the sex of her unborn child. There is no evidence, though, that the sex of an unborn child affects the pH of a woman’s urine.

Does sugar dissolve more in hot or cold water?
Because hot water has more energy than cold water, sugar dissolves more quickly in hot water than it does in cold water. When water is heated, the molecules become more energetic and move more quickly. They move faster, making more frequent contact with the sugar, which accelerates its dissolution.

When does sugar appear in urine?
It’s normal to have a small amount of glucose in your urine. Glycosuria is defined as the presence of more than 0.25mg/ml in a random urine sample. This condition can be brought on by either excessively high blood glucose levels, a problem with your kidney filters, or both.

What does sugar in your urine mean when pregnant?
As part of a urinalysis to check your health, you will likely undergo a glucose in urine test to determine whether you are pregnant. During pregnancy, urine frequently contains some glucose. However, persistently high levels could be a sign of gestational diabetes, which is the first instance of the disease during pregnancy.

What causes positive glucose in urine?
When someone has glycosuria, their urine contains more sugar, or glucose, than is normal. Usually, kidney damage or high blood sugar levels are to blame. One typical sign of both type 1 and type 2 diabetes is glycosuria. Renal glycosuria happens when the kidneys of a person are harmed.
